How to Generate Barcodes in WooCommerce for Products and Orders
Managing WooCommerce products and orders becomes increasingly complex as your store grows. Barcodes provide a simple and reliable way to organize inventory, speed up order processing, and reduce human error.
In WooCommerce, barcodes can be used for product identification, order tracking, packaging, and even invoice management. Instead of manually entering product data or searching order IDs, scanning a barcode instantly retrieves the required information.
Why Barcodes Matter in WooCommerce
Without barcodes, store owners often face issues such as:
- Incorrect product picking during fulfillment
- Slower order processing
- Difficulty managing large inventories
- Manual errors in invoices and packaging
Barcodes solve these problems by connecting physical products and orders directly to WooCommerce data.
How Barcodes Work in WooCommerce
A barcode is generated using a unique value such as:
- Product ID or SKU
- Order ID
- Custom EAN or UPC code
Once generated, the barcode can be displayed:
- On the product edit page
- On the single product page
- Inside WooCommerce order details
- On PDF invoices and packing slips
These barcodes can then be scanned using standard barcode scanners or mobile devices.
